Kev*_*Pei 19 javascript css tinymce
有没有办法在TinyMCE 4.0中自定义(添加和删除选项等)菜单栏?我无法找到有关编辑器特定部分的任何文档.下面的图片展示了我正在谈论的部分.
tox*_*lot 31
版本4是重大改写,文档暂时不同步.
通过实验,我发现可以单独启用/禁用下拉菜单或禁用整个菜单栏.
仅启用特定下拉菜单:
tinymce.init({
selector: "textarea",
menubar: "edit format"
});
Run Code Online (Sandbox Code Playgroud)
禁用菜单栏:
tinymce.init({
selector: "textarea",
menubar: false
});
Run Code Online (Sandbox Code Playgroud)
在菜单栏的配置文档现在已经被添加到TinyMCE的网站.
此外,如果要完全自定义整个菜单,请查看菜单配置文档.
我最后通过调整传递给的设置对象中的menu和toolbar属性来自定义菜单栏和工具栏tinymce.init():
// ...
menu : {
edit: { title: 'Edit', items: 'undo redo | cut copy paste selectall | searchreplace' },
insert: { title: 'Insert', items: 'link charmap' },
format: { title: 'Format', items: 'bold italic underline strikethrough superscript subscript | removeformat' },
table: { title: 'Table', items: 'inserttable tableprops deletetable | cell row column' }
},
toolbar: 'undo redo | bold italic underline | link hr | alignleft aligncenter alignright | blockquote bullist numlist outdent indent | code',
// ...
Run Code Online (Sandbox Code Playgroud)
我通过在源代码中寻找.addMenuItem(和找到每个菜单/按钮的术语.addButton(.
| 归档时间: |
|
| 查看次数: |
18341 次 |
| 最近记录: |